Как установить связь между листами в Excel: полное руководство

Прямое указание на ячейку в другой вкладке через ввод знака равенства и клика по нужному диапазону мгновенно создает работающую формулу с абсолютным или относительным адресом. Этот метод является базовым, но именно он лежит в основе построения сложных отчетов, где исходные данные разбросаны по разным разделам одной книги. Умение правильно связывать эти разделы позволяет избежать ручного копирования значений, которое часто приводит к ошибкам и рассинхронизации информации при обновлении исходников.

При создании межлистовых ссылок программа автоматически подставляет имя источника и восклицательный знак перед адресом ячейки, что делает структуру формулы прозрачной для анализа. Пользователь может опереться на эту автоматизацию, чтобы быстро строить цепочки вычислений, охватывающие десятки страниц документа. Важно понимать, что такая связь динамическая: изменение цифры в источнике мгновенно обновляет результат в целевой ячейке без вмешательства человека.

Существует несколько способов установить связь между листами в эксель, начиная от простого копирования со сцеплением и заканчивая использованием имен диапазонов для повышения читаемости кода. Выбор конкретного метода зависит от того, насколько часто будет меняться структура файла и кто именно будет работать с документом в будущем. Грамотное применение этих инструментов превращает разрозненные наборы данных в единую управляемую систему.

Использование мыши для создания межлистовых ссылок

Наиболееным и быстрым способом связать данные является использование мыши для указания на источник информации. Вам не нужно запоминать синтаксис или вручную вводить названия вкладок, что существенно снижает риск опечаток в названиях. Достаточно выбрать ячейку, куда должен быть выведен результат, и ввести знак равенства.

После ввода = необходимо кликнуть левой кнопкой мыши по ярлычку нужного листа внизу экрана окна программы. Интерфейс мгновенно переключится на выбранный раздел, сохранив режим ввода формулы активным. Затем следует указать целевую ячейку или диапазон, значения которых требуется использовать в вычислениях.

Завершающим действием станет нажатие клавиши Enter, после чего курсор вернется на исходный лист, а в формуле появится конструкция вида ='Лист2'!A1. Если имя листа содержит пробелы или специальные символы, программа автоматически заключит его в одинарные кавычки, что является обязательным требованием синтаксиса.

⚠️ Внимание: При переименовании листа, на который есть ссылки, Excel автоматически обновит все формулы, использующие это имя. Однако если вы удалите лист полностью, во всех зависимых ячейках появится ошибка #ССЫЛКА!.

Такой подход идеален для разовых операций или построения простых отчетов, где структура данных остается стабильной. Визуальный контроль позволяет убедиться, что вы берете данные именно из того места, которое планировали, исключая логические ошибки.

☑️ Проверка правильности ссылки

Выполнено: 0 / 4

Ручной ввод формул с указанием имен листов

Для опытных пользователей часто бывает быстрее ввести адрес вручную, особенно если они хорошо знают структуру документа. Синтаксис требует указания имени листа, восклицательного знака и координаты ячейки. Например, конструкция =Лист1!B5 возьмет значение из ячейки B5 первого листа.

Если в имени листа присутствуют пробелы, дефисы или другие спецсимволы, необходимо обязательно обрамлять название одинарными кавычками. Формула будет выглядеть так: ='Итоговый отчет'!C10. Пренебрежение кавычками приведет к ошибке синтаксиса, и программа предложит исправить формулу.

Использование абсолютных ссылок (с символом доллара, например, $A$1) фиксирует адрес ячейки при копировании формулы. Это критически важно, когда вы связываете данные с фиксированными параметрами, такими как курс валют или ставка налога, расположенная на отдельном служебном листе.

Ручной метод дает гибкость в комбинировании данных из разных источников в одной строке кода. Вы можете сложить значения из трех разных листов, используя операторы математических вычислений между адресами ячеек.

Применение имен диапазонов для упрощения связей

Работа сными файлами становится гораздо проще, если использовать именованные диапазоны. Вместо громоздких конструкций вроде ='Данные за Январь'!$D$45 можно создать понятное имя, например, Сумма_Январь. Это делает формулы читаемыми даже для стороннего наблюдателя.

Чтобы создать имя, выделите нужную ячейку или диапазон на исходном листе, перейдите в поле имени (слева от строки формул) и введите уникальное название. Теперь при создании связи в другом месте книги достаточно начать вводить это имя, и Excel предложит его автозаполнение.

Главное преимущество метода — устойчивость к изменениям структуры. Если вы решите переместить данные на другой лист или изменить размер диапазона, вам нужно будет обновить определение имени в диспетчере имен, и все формулы во всей книге автоматически адаптируются.

Тип ссылки Пример записи Устойчивость к перемещению Читаемость
Обычная =Лист1!A1 Низкая Средняя
Абсолютная =Лист1!$A$1 Низкая Средняя
Именованная =НДС_Ставка Высокая Высокая
3D-ссылка =СУММ(Лист1:Лист3!A1) Средняя Низкая

Функция ПРОСМОТР для связи по ключевым значениям

Часто требуется не просто скопировать значение, а найти соответствие между таблицами на разных листах. Для этого идеально подходят функции ВПР (VLOOKUP) или ПРОСМОТРX (XLOOKUP). Они позволяют связать листы по общему ключу, например, по артикулу товара или ID сотрудника.

Синтаксис функции ВПР требует указания искомого значения, таблицы-источника (находящейся на другом листе) и номера столбца. Формула может выглядеть так: =ВПР(A2;'Справочник'!$A:$D; 4; 0). Здесь связь устанавливается динамически в зависимости от содержимого ячейки A2.

Использование ПРОСМОТРX является более современным и надежным подходом, так как эта функция не ломается при вставке новых столбцов в таблицу-источник. Она также умеет искать значения слева от ключа, что невозможно для классической ВПР.

Такой тип связи незаменим при создании сводных отчетов, куда стекается информация из детализированных реестров. Ошибки в ключах поиска легко отслеживаются через стандартные средства проверки ошибок Excel.

📊 Какой метод связи вы используете чаще?
Прямые ссылки мышью
Функции ВПР/ПРОСМОТРX
Именованные диапазоны
Макросы VBA

3D-ссылки для суммирования данных по одинаковой структуре

Если вам нужно собрать данные с нескольких листов, имеющих идентичную структуру (например, месячные отчеты), можно использовать 3D-ссылки. Этот метод позволяет одной формулой охватить диапазон ячеек, расположенных на последовательных листах книги.

Синтаксис выглядит как =СУММ(Январь:Декабрь!B5). Эта формула просуммирует значение ячейки B5 со всех листов, находящихся между Январем и Декабрем включительно. Это мощный инструмент для консолидации данных без создания сложных формул.

И наоборот, удаление или перемещение листа за пределы диапазона исключит его из формулы.

⚠️ Внимание: 3D-ссылки не работают, если вы используете функции, требующие массивы переменной длины, или если структура листов сильно различается. Также нельзя использовать этот метод внутри сводных таблиц.

Использование 3D-ссылок значительно уменьшает размер файла и упрощает его поддержку, так как вместо 12 отдельных формул для каждого месяца вы используете одну универсальную конструкцию.

Создание сводных таблиц на основе нескольких листов

Для анализа больших объемов данных, разбросанных по разным листам, часто используют Модель данных и надстройку Power Pivot. Это позволяет устанавливать связи между таблицами без физического объединения их в одну гигантскую простыню.

Вам необходимо добавить каждый лист в модель данных, а затем создать отношения (relationships) между ними по ключевым полям. После этого можно строить сводные таблицы, используя поля из разных источников одновременно.

Такой подход обеспечивает высокую производительность и позволяет обрабатывать миллионы строк. Связи в модели данных работают по принципу реляционных баз данных, обеспечивая целостность информации.

Это продвинутый уровень работы, который рекомендуется внедрять, когда стандартные функции Excel начинают работать медленно или становятся слишком громоздкими для управления.

Оптимизация скорости работы

Если файл с множеством связей начал тормозить, перейдите в режим вычислений"Вручную" на вкладке Формулы. Это позволит обновлять данные только по требованию, а не после каждого изменения.

Отслеживание и управление внешними связями

В больших файлах легко запутаться в том, откуда и куда ведут ссылки. Для контроля существует специальный инструмент"Изменить связи", доступный через вкладку Данные -> Изменить связи. Здесь отображается полный список всех подключенных источников.

Этот интерфейс позволяет разорвать связь, обновить данные принудительно или изменить источник на другой файл. Это критически важно при работе с файлами, которые были созданы другими сотрудниками или перемещены в другую папку.

Также полезно использовать функцию"Зависимые ячейки" в меню формул. Выделив ячейку-источник и нажав эту кнопку, вы увидите стрелками, какие ячейки на других листах зависят от текущей. Это помогает визуально отследить путь данных.

⚠️ Внимание: При пересылке файла по почте связи с другими файлами могут быть нарушены, если пути к ним изменятся. Всегда проверяйте работоспособность связей после перемещения документа.

Владение навыками связывания листов открывает доступ к созданию профессиональных, автоматизированных отчетов. Начиная с простых ссылок и заканчивая моделями данных, каждый метод имеет свою нишу применения. Правильный выбор инструмента зависит от масштаба задачи и требований к обновляемости информации.

Почему при ссылке на другой лист появляется ошибка #ИМЯ?

Эта ошибка чаще всего возникает, если в формуле допущена опечатка в имени листа или пропущены кавычки вокруг названия, содержащего пробелы. Проверьте точное соответствие имени в формуле и на ярлычке листа.

Как быстро скопировать формулу связи на весь столбец?

Выделите ячейку с готовой формулой, наведите курсор на правый нижний угол (черный крестик) и дважды кликните левой кнопкой мыши. Формула протянется вниз до конца заполненного соседнего столбца.

Можно ли связать листы из разных файлов Excel?

Да, принцип тот же: при создании ссылки просто переключитесь на окно другого открытого файла. В формуле появится полный путь к файлу в квадратных скобках перед именем листа.

Что делать, если связь не обновляется автоматически?

Проверьте настройки вычислений на вкладке"Формулы". Если выбран режим"Вручную", нажмите F9 для принудительного пересчета всех формул в книге.